BorisM Posted May 21, 2010 Report Share Posted May 21, 2010 I don't really even know what a parse error is or else I would try to troubleshoot it. It means that the source file is so incorrect that iGO does not even try to execute it, because it does not meet certain requirements. In this case, as from the error message, there is a layer that has an opening tag but not the closing one, so it pretty much never ends. Quote Link to post Share on other sites
